Your new role
As a Senior Business Analyst, you will engage with stakeholders throughout the organisation to understand business operations and identify opportunities for improvement. Your main duties will include analysing and understanding business problems or opportunities, undertaking research and analysis to understand how a business or business area works, considering the people, organisation, processes, information, data, and technology.
You will identify areas for improvement, explore feasible options, analyse the effects of change, and define success measures. You will make decisions related to prioritisation and minimum viable product by using analysis-led insights, ensuring that new products and services meet business and user needs and are aligned with organisational goals.
What you'll need to succeed
To be successful in this role, you will need the following knowledge and skills:
- Agile working: Ability to identify and compare the best processes or delivery methods to use, including measuring and evaluating outcomes.
- Business analysis: Capability to recommend approaches to options analysis, feasibility assessment, and operations, and to quantify potential business benefits.
- Business modelling: Experience leading the modelling of processes, systems, and data at varying levels of detail or complexity across a project or programme.
- Business process improvement: Skill in identifying opportunities to improve business performance within a project or programme.
- Business process testing: Expertise in supporting the design, execution, and assessment of business process tests and usability evaluations.
- Requirements definition and management: Proficiency in advising on the approach to requirements management within a project or programme.
- Stakeholder relationship management: Experience communicating with stakeholders, clarifying needs, and managing commitments through consultation and consideration of consequences.
- Systems analysis: Skill in identifying and analysing IT system capabilities, developing models, and system requirements.
- Testing: Ability to recommend the value of testing and apply relevant tools and techniques to ensure test validity.
- User experience analysis: Expertise in analysing, prioritising, and validating user experience needs.
- Knowledge of writing business cases, process analysis, and documenting requirements.
- Relationship management: Excellent skills in managing relationships across technical and business streams.
- Collaborative environment: Experience working in a multidisciplinary agile team, delivering iterative design components.
